Metis Jig
Last week while Miss Engele and Miss Clay were in our classroom we had been talking about a number of Metis dance steps. Students practiced the basic step, a quadrille, and swing your partner to name a few. This week we watched a video as inspiration for choreographing our own Metis jig. In groups of 6 the students practiced some of the skills they had learned and put them together to create their dance. Although our dances are not completely perfect, the students had a lot of fun trying their new dances out and performing them for their peers, Mrs. Ball, Miss Frick, and Bob (the Mils player working in our room Thursday mornings).
